The Virtual Asset Regulatory Authority (VARA), established in the Dubai International Financial Centre, represents the primary regulatory body overseeing cryptocurrency activities in specific zones. The UAE Securities and Commodities Authority (SCA) maintains broader authority over financial activities, while the Central Bank of UAE (CBUAE) supervises banking institutions that interact with crypto traders. These three entities collectively create the regulatory framework within which bitcoin cash trading UAE regulations operate.
VARA has introduced comprehensive guidelines requiring all virtual asset exchanges and custodians to obtain explicit licenses before operating within its jurisdiction. This licensing requirement ensures that any platform offering BCH trading to UAE residents adheres to anti-money laundering (AML) standards, know-your-customer (KYC) verification procedures, and customer asset protection protocols. Traders must conduct transactions exclusively through platforms holding valid licenses, as trading through unlicensed exchanges violates UAE law and exposes investors to substantial legal and financial risks.
The SCA’s role extends to platforms operating outside free zones, ensuring compliance with UAE’s broader financial regulations. The central bank’s involvement becomes critical when transferring fiat currency between personal bank accounts and trading platforms. Major UAE banks including Emirates NBD, ADCB, and Mashreq explicitly support cryptocurrency-related transfers, though each institution maintains specific procedures and fee structures for these transactions. This banking integration provides essential infrastructure for executing bitcoin cash exchange rates UAE conversions between AED and cryptocurrencies.
Compliance with CBUAE guidelines involves understanding transaction reporting requirements for large transfers, typically those exceeding specific AED thresholds. These regulations protect the financial system from illicit activities while legitimizing cryptocurrency trading as a recognized financial activity. Traders engaging in substantial BCH transactions benefit from this regulatory clarity, as compliance reduces counterparty risk and ensures transaction finality. The regulated environment distinguishes the UAE from jurisdictions lacking clear cryptocurrency frameworks, making it increasingly attractive for serious traders seeking security and legal certainty in their best BCH trading platforms in UAE selection.

Security infrastructure determines platform reliability and asset protection. Licensed exchanges maintain segregated customer asset accounts, meaning your Bitcoin Cash holdings remain distinct from the platform’s operational funds. This segregation protects traders if the platform experiences technical failures or financial difficulties. Additionally, platforms holding insurance coverage for digital assets provide an additional layer of protection, though such coverage typically has maximum claim limits.

Account creation on licensed platforms follows a standardized three-stage verification process. Initial registration requires providing a valid email address and creating a secure password using combinations of uppercase letters, numbers, and special characters. The second stage involves identity verification, requiring users to submit government-issued identification documents and proof of residence documentation. This KYC process typically completes within 24-48 hours, though platforms may request additional information if documentation appears unclear.
After identity verification, the third stage involves connecting a funding source, typically a UAE bank account. Most platforms integrate with local banking systems, allowing users to initiate direct transfers without intermediary institutions. The minimum deposit amount varies by platform but generally ranges from 100 AED to 500 AED, making initial entry financially accessible for most traders. Deposit processing times typically range from one to four hours for domestic UAE transfers.
The actual Bitcoin Cash trading process begins after successfully funding your account balance. Users access the BCH trading interface, typically displayed as a chart showing historical price movements alongside order placement options. For first trades, beginning with market orders provides simplicity—selecting this option immediately purchases or sells Bitcoin Cash at the current market price. Market orders execute quickly, useful during volatile market conditions when prompt execution prevents price slippage.
Limit orders offer more sophisticated control, allowing traders to specify their desired purchase or sale price. Once set, limit orders remain active until the market price reaches your specified level or until you manually cancel them. This approach enables traders to capture specific price targets without constant chart monitoring. Understanding these order types forms the foundation of UAE cryptocurrency trading guide 2024 compliance and effective execution.
Position sizing represents the critical discipline separating successful traders from those experiencing excessive losses. Beginning traders should limit initial positions to 1-2% of their total account value, ensuring that even unsuccessful trades create minimal account impact. As experience accumulates and trading strategies demonstrate consistent profitability, position sizes can gradually increase. This conservative approach particularly applies to Bitcoin Cash given cryptocurrency’s inherent price volatility.
Stop-loss orders automatically exit losing positions when prices decline to predetermined levels, protecting traders from catastrophic losses during adverse market movements. Setting stop-losses 5-10% below entry prices for initial positions provides buffer against normal price fluctuations while still preventing substantial drawdowns. Profit-taking strategies involve selling portions of successful positions at predetermined price targets, locking in gains before potential reversals occur. This disciplined approach transforms sporadic winning trades into consistent profitability across multiple transactions.
